plays DVD-Video, DVD-R & DVD-RW, DVD+R & DVD+RW, and Video CD * plays CD, audio CD-R & CD-RW, and MP3 & WMA CDs * plays digital photo CDs (JPEG and HD JPEG) * video upconversion to 480p/720p/768p/1080i * HDMI interface with multichannel audio and HDCP copy protection (upconverted video available through HDMI output only, 3m cable included) *

I do not own this player, I am considering it, so I will only review it's specs not it's actual performance. This is a new player from samsung, the older model #841 didn't get good customer reviews, maybe samsung has made improvements w/ the 850?

First off, I really like it's thin design and it's stylish silver metal faceplate. The price is right(lists for 150) just 134$ w/ free shipping from amazon... also found at abt electronics for 129. It is a hi-def upconversion player featuring the top of the line output, HDMI !!! (they even include a 6.25' cable for you, a nice bonus) I'm thinking "future ready", as I do not yet own an HDTV.

By the way, samsung has another new model (dvd-hd 950) same as this one except it includes SACD/DVD audio playback... although only playable thru the rear (analog) 5.1 outs and only available in ugly black (the 850's silver is stunning). Until they make the hi-res audio formats playable thru the superior(digital)outs such as the optical digital audio or even HDMI I'm not interested in shelling out the extra cash. Who wants to run 6 lower quality cables to their machine instead of just 1 digital cable? Why they can't get this right, I haven't a clue.

Anyways, back to the 850...selectable resolutions of 480p/720p/768p/1080i. Progressive(p) is the way to go, so the 768p is the most exciting of the choices there. You gotta have an HDTV (w/ corresponding native resolution) & HDMI or DVI also to acheive this. 10bit/54Mhz video DAC, 24 bit/192Khz audio DAC, audio signal to noise ratio 110db, audio frequency response: 96/48kHz, distortion: 0.004%, it's remote uses 2 AAA batteries and the player itself uses just 12watts. plays: CD/DVD +/- R/RW, VCDs, JPEG picture CD(CD-R), MP3 & WMA playback(CD-R) outputs: composite(rca), s-video, component video, HDMI, optical & coaxial digital audio. multibrand remote that also operates basic functions on most other brand TVs. Bookmark up to 3 scenes at a time. 2 & 4X zooms, resume play, 10 sec instant replay & skip.

Samsung has a feature called "EZ view letter box eliminator", which with a push of a button(remote) removes the black bars on widescreen DVDs for use on standard(4:3)TVs.
Size: 16.9"w 9.8"d 2.3"h, 4.6 lbs. warranty 1yr parts/90 day labor. toshiba also has an upconversion player in this price range(sd-5980). Hope this review helps.
